Security features?

My 2004 rx8 has a dead battery due to me forgetting my interior light on. I tried to boost it, but the horn has a continuous honk with the signal lights having a steady on and the wipers going withe the setting in the off position. Is this normal? I have no power to the car other than these things going. What do I have to do to reset it to boost my car and get it running again?

My car did something similar to this once when the battery went dead. **** all over the car goin nuts (guages, clicking sounds, lights) after attempting startup with the key on the OFF position. No power whatsoever and this **** was still happening. I just hooked up a battery charger and let it juice up for a couple hours, went out and she started up and everything was fine after that. I wouldnt worry too much about it if i were u. Charge the battery or get a new one altogether, should do the trick
